Mikhel Lyudig (Michael Ludig) (1880-1958) Overture: Fantasia No 1 and No 2 Estonian Radio Symphony Orchestra Neeme Jarvi, conducting
Melodiya LP
Do you know if this is one, two or three pieces? I love it anyway - many thanks for the upload!
According to the generally very reliable emic.ee website, there are two pieces by Lüdig bearing the title "Overture-Fantasia", both in B minor: "Avamäng-fantaasia nr. 1 h-moll" (1906) and "Avamäng-fantaasia nr. 2 h-moll" (1945).

OK I am looking at the LP...they are 2 difference pieces....OT #1 and OT #2... there is a space on the LP between the pieces.
by the way.. it is Melodiya D14661/2
this was in the collection of "The Estate of William E. Oyler" who was a collector of LPs from all over the world. Retired military I believe and collected LPs where ever he was stationed. He had a vast Melodiya collection... along with several other labels of E European.. E German labels.. Dave
